On Sunday, June 21, 2015 15:36:17 Linus Lüssing wrote:
> With this patch IGMP or MLD reports are always flooded. This is
> necessary for the upcoming bridge integration:
>
> An IGMPv2/MLDv1 querier does not actively join the multicast group the
> reports are sent to. Because of this, this would lead to snooping
> bridges/switches not being able to learn of multicast listeners in the
> mesh and wrongly shutting down ports for multicast traffic to the mesh,
> leading to packet loss.
I am not quite clear on what the patch does. It helps to support a feature
that is yet to come (upcoming bridge integration) or improves the situation
today ?

By removing mcast v1 you effectively are breaking compatibility with all nodes
running v1 and require everyone to upgrade to v2. Is there a good reason for
that ? The multicast optimizations can't easily work with v1 and v2 ?
By reading your patch it does not become clear why v2 is needed in the first
place. The tvlv's content seems to be identical ?
